Dusted and frosted designs provide the look of sandblasted or etched glass, at a fraction of the cost. Digital printing on these materials provides both customization and personalized design options. These permanent, pressure-sensitive films have a transparent synthetic liner for easy cutting of logos or designs. They are available in a dusted crystal finish in translucent white or translucent frosted crystal finish in five colours.

  • Aesthetics: Our decorative glass and window films transform plain glass, capturing the look of cut or texturized glass to an astonishing degree at a fraction of the price.
  • Dusted and Frosted designs provide the look of sandblasted or etched glass, at a fraction of the cost.
  • Easy application: 3M expertise in adhesives ensures you of fast, accurate, beautiful and durable application to a variety of glass substrates.
  • Materials: Constructed from durable and flexible polyester materials.
  • Digital printing on dusted materials offers both customization and personalization options.

Silver series products are constructed by sputtering thin layers of precious metals onto film. This results in a line of reflective films that provide high privacy and heat rejection while maintaining optical clarity.
